Effect of lipid raft on the pathogenesis of hypertension

GONG Yan, HE Fang

Department of Pathophysiology, Medical College of Shihezi University/Ministry of Education Key Laboratory of Xinjiang Endemic and Ethnic Diseases, Shihezi Xinjiang 832002, China

Abstract

The pathogenesis of essential hypertension has not fully elucidated yet. However, with the clarification of the structure and function of lipid raft (LR), its seems like there is a close relation between LR and hypertension. LR is related to many important cell functions. Multiple signal transduction pathway in hypertension are mediated by the receptors located in LR or caveolae. So LR plays an important regulatory role in the genesis and development of hypertension. The proteins and signal molecules related to the pathogenesis of hypertension, such as eNOS, CaR, NADPH oxidase, Pho kinase, InsR, Ca2+, and signal pathways of TGFβ and MAPK, are either located in LR or regulated by LR. It provides strong evidences to support the relationship between LR and the pathogenesis of hypertension. This paper summarizes the reports on the role of the abovementioned proteins and signal pathways in the pathogenesis of essential hypertension.
